The Poppery came from my love of being creative and my desire to use my background in art in a unique and fun way,” says owner Alexa Esposito of the bakery she founded in 2017. “I started out making custom cake pops ($3.50 and up each) for friends and family at their various events, and never dreamed that it would one day turn into the business that it has!” And those cake pops truly are works of art. Think pops shaped like sushi, the Beatles and cute jungle animals in flavors like funfetti, red velvet, churro, and chocolate chip. “We have made a wide variety of cake pops, from your favorite cartoon characters to elegant wedding favors,” says Esposito, whose brick-and-mortar shop opened in 2019.

And while the pops are super popular, the bakery has lots more on offer, including custom cakes. “We also provide other treats such as macarons, sugar cookies, sugar cookie tarts and cupcakes that partner well with our custom dessert table packages,” she says. In store, you’ll find 10 flavors of mochi, celebratory add-ons like candles, cards and sprinkles, and a selection of cakes coming soon.
